Description We are seeking a skilled Network Administrator with a strong background in Cisco hardware and expertise in routing and switching.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ience with Cisco network devices and be adept at troubleshooting, configuring, and managing complex network systems. This role requires a detail-oriented individual with a proactive approach to problem-solving and a passion for technology.Key Responsibilities:

Design, configure, and maintain Cisco network hardware, including routers, switches, and firewalls.

Implement and manage routing and switching protocols to ensure efficient network performance.

Monitor network performance and troubleshoot issues to ensure maximum uptime and reliability.

Collaborate with IT teams to plan and execute network upgrades, expansions, and optimizations.

Perform regular network security assessments and implement measures to safeguard data and infrastructure.

Develop and maintain network documentation, including configuration files, diagrams, and procedures.

Provide technical support and training to internal users regarding network-related issues.

Stay up-to-date with the latest networking technologies and industry trends to recommend improvements and innovations.

Requirements
